你查询的IP:[118.178.63.130]  地理位置:中国–浙江–杭州阿里云计算有限公司

最新查询221.129.64.76 125.210.175.11 116.66.92.23 119.41.167.42 123.178.142.200 118.24.96.198 221.67.251.96 120.98.35.56 60.232.123.94 218.4.127.104 118.178.63.130 192.188.170.191 122.119.114.223 202.124.24.144 59.191.240.178 220.154.150.218 210.26.93.216 221.200.127.224 116.58.208.201 202.4.252.15 123.176.80.64 117.80.194.159 117.8.139.84 221.199.58.99 124.14.135.60 218.240.77.30 116.196.76.245 202.152.176.16 221.86.201.215 202.127.12.9 116.196.85.203 118.228.90.192